Exe files can sometimes cause errors or issues on your computer, but they can usually be resolved. Today, we're going to discuss troubleshooting methods for the econser.exe file. This file is associated with eScan Internet Security for Windows, developed by MicroWorld Technologies Inc.

Common Econser.exe Errors on Windows
Confronting errors linked to econser.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to econser.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.
- Application Not Found: This error can arise when the econser.exe file has been moved, deleted, or is not properly associated with the program it belongs to.
- Econser.exe - System Error: This error message shows up when the executable file triggers a system malfunction. This could be due to issues such as software conflicts, corrupted system files, or inadequate system resources.
-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This error message shows up when the system lacks the necessary resources to carry out the service requested, possibly due to overuse of system memory or high CPU usage.
- Not a Valid Win32 Application: This error typically occurs when the user tries to execute a program that is not compatible with their version of Windows or when the file is corrupted or incomplete.
- Econser.exe File Not Executing: This error message indicates that the system is unable to run the executable file. This could be due to issues like corrupted file data, incorrect file permissions, or system resource limitations.

Run the Windows Memory Diagnostic Tool
How to run a Windows Memory Diagnostic test to check for econser.exe errors related to memory issues.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Windows Memory Diagnosticin the search bar and press Enter.
-
In the Windows Memory Diagnostic window, click on Restart now and check for problems (recommended).
-
Your computer will restart and the memory diagnostic will run automatically. It might take some time.
-
After the diagnostic, your computer will restart again. You can check the results in the notification area on your desktop.
